About Andy Goodway

  • Andy I.
  • Goodway (born 2 June 1961) is an English former professional rugby league footballer and coach.
  • He played for Oldham (two spells), Wigan and Leeds in the Championship and Manly-Warringah Sea Eagles in the NSWRL competition.
  • He played as a prop, second-row or loose forward.
  • He is a former Great Britain and England international.Andy Goodway played right-second-row, i.e.
  • number 12, and scored a try in Wigan's 14-8 victory over New Zealand in the 1985 New Zealand rugby league tour of Great Britain and France match at Central Park, Wigan on Sunday 6 October 1985.During the 1987–88 season, Goodway played at second-row for defending champions Wigan in their 1987 World Club Challenge victory against the visiting Manly-Warringah Sea Eagles. Andy Goodway played right-second-row, i.e.
  • number 12, in Wigan's 34-8 victory over Warrington in the 1985 Lancashire County Cup Final during the 1985–86 season at Knowsley Road, St.
  • Helens, on Sunday 13 October 1985, played loose forward in the 15-8 victory over Oldham in the 1986 Lancashire County Cup Final during the 1986–87 season at Knowsley Road, St.
  • Helens, on Sunday 19 October 1986, played left-second-row, i.e.
  • number 11, and was man of the match in the 28-16 victory over Warrington in the 1987 Lancashire County Cup Final during the 1987–88 season at Knowsley Road, St.
  • Helens, on Sunday 11 October 1987, and played right-second-row, i.e.
  • number 12, in Wigan's 22-17 victory over Salford in the 1988 Lancashire County Cup Final during the 1988–89 season at Knowsley Road, St.
  • Helens on Sunday 23 October 1988.Andy Goodway played right-second-row, i.e.
  • number 12, in Wigan's 11-8 victory over Hull Kingston Rovers in the 1985–86 John Player Special Trophy Final during the 1985–86 season at Elland Road, Leeds on Saturday 11 January 1986, played loose forward, scored a try, and was man of the match in the 18-4 victory over Warrington in the 1986–87 John Player Special Trophy Final during the 1986–87 season at Burnden Park, Bolton on Saturday 10 January 1987, played as an interchange/substitute, i.e.
  • number 15, (replacing prop Adrian Shelford on 20 minutes) in the 12-6 victory over Widnes in the 1988–89 John Player Special Trophy Final during the 1988–89 season at Burnden Park, Bolton on Saturday 7 January 1989, and played as an interchange/substitute, i.e.
  • number 14, (replacing second-row Ian Gildart on 21 minutes) in the 24-12 victory over Halifax in the 1989–90 Regal Trophy Final during the 1989–90 season at Headingley Rugby Stadium, Leeds on Saturday 13 January 1990.He has coached Wigan, Oldham, Paris Saint-Germain, and at international level with Great Britain.
  • In the 1997 post season, Goodway coached Great Britain to a 2-1 loss in the Super League Test series against Australia. Andy Goodway is an Oldham Hall Of Fame Inductee.
